Tablets can be great fun, if you know how to use them.  Kids are now exposed to a plethora of technology which previous generations could barely dream of and the best way to get them into the swing of things is by letting them use them.   The issue being most tablets are sensitive pieces of electronics.  So what is a parent to do?

tablet for kids

Well Ematic has an idea, a kid friendly tablet made just for kids with parents in mind called the Funtab Pro.

The Funtab has tons of features to help ease you into letting your kids use a tablet for learning or play.  Some of these features are the award winning Zoodles for Kids interface which keeps kids safe and parent traceable online and off while still giving them the freedom and ability to use their new tablet.  Not only is Zoodles an option but also a fully unlocked tablet is accessible for parents or kids if you so wish.

Spec wise the tablet isn’t a powerhouse but has enough under the hood to run most popular apps such as angry birds and learning websites like ABCMouse.

kids tablet

The Funtab sports:

Screen                   7″ Capacitive Multi Touch Screen 800 x 480 Resolution
Performance        1 GHz Processor Dedicated GPU 1 GB DDR3 RAM
Storage                  8 GB Internal Flash Memory Add up to 32GB with MicroSD
Ports                      Mini USB 2.0
USB Host
MicroSD
Mini HDMI
Headphone (3.5mm)
Camera                  Front and Rear Camera
Battery                   Rechargeable Lithium Ion Up to 8 hours battery life
Network                WI-FI 802.11 b/g/n
OS                          Android 4.0 (Ice Cream Sandwich) Zoodles Kid Mode

One of the nifty characteristics of the Funtab is its case.  Included in teh box is a frame for the tablet to customize the color of the face of it.  Also there is a rubberized cover.  But the shape of the tablet itself is closer to a video game controller then a book.  It sports two handles which make extended usage easy on the hands and decreases stress on the hands.

Ematic tabletThe tablet does great on batteries and is quite good for usage as an e reader.  As of now it acts as an educational devices, digital toy, and e reader.  Little Man loves all the games included including Angry Birds and Where’s My Water?  Mom and Dad love the included Maxthon Kid Safe Browser.  And everyone enjoys tapping around and squishing ants in Ant Smasher.
